For someone to call a company and get put on hold, it is almost an impossible situation. While it may not be a very pleasant step, it is necessary for businesses to handle a large number of calls. Telephone on-hold has a bad reputation for several reasons. This could be due to a radio silence, an aggressive beep, or a poorly designed on-hold message, which does not help in making waiting pleasant. But it is possible to remedy this and use your telephone system, as a powerful promotional and organizational tool! Below are a few ideas and tips on how to go about it!
A typical Message on Hold program is 4 minutes long. Because a voice over talent typically reads between 100 and 112 words per minute, the script for a four-minute program can be up to 400 words, allowing for four to six paragraphs or messages, interspersed by brief intervals of music. Longer audio storage and program lengths are available if necessary.
Informational message on hold sections make user of wait time by providing the caller with product, service or support information. This is a good opportunity to cross sell items to the caller that they may be interested in, provide detailed location descriptions and general business background information.

Messages On Hold makes the most out of your telephone by tailoring specific on hold messages and on hold music that promote your business to your callers. It is the perfect internal marketing and customer service tool that affectively uses the valuable on hold ‘air time’ to promote your secondary products and services in a non-confrontational manner. Telephone messages on hold will also make your business sound more professional and much more established. Think about it, callers greeted with professional recordings will see you as a business that invests in themselves and has the means to continuously build their brand.
